TOSH – “House Concert” with Jesse Terry

TOSH has been lucky enough to chosen as one of only a dozen venues by  singer-songwriter Jesse Terry as part of his, brief, UK Tour. The intimate setting offers a chance to get close to a genuine Nashville talent.

Jesse Terry,  whose transcendent life and music make him one of the most prolific indie artists today; his intimacy with audiences, sincerity, and approachability solidifying him as a favourite at nationwide live venues and concert series.

With three full-length albums, The Runner, Empty Seat On A Plane, and Stay Here With Me, this down to earth musician’s lyrical mastery, emotional depth, and soothing voice have often been compared to the likes of Ryan Adams, Jackson Browne, Ray LaMontagne, and James Taylor, reaching deep into listeners’ hearts to envelope them in shared joy, sadness, love, and unrelenting hope.

The Grand Prize winner of The John Lennon Songwriting Contest, The NSAI/CMT Song Contest, and The We Are Listening Singer/Songwriter Awards, he has garnered worldwide acclaim including the elite honor of performing for US and NATO troops stationed at Thule Air Base in Greenland, and an official endorsement by Stonebridge Guitars International.

Saturday 20 September, 7.30 pm

The Old School House Arts Centre, Leyburn

Tickets £7.00 from The Old School House.
